How can companies ensure that their cultural training programs are continuously evolving to meet the changing needs of their diverse workforce and customer base, while still maintaining their effectiveness in enhancing cross-cultural communication and improving customer experience interactions?
Companies can ensure that their cultural training programs are continuously evolving by regularly assessing the needs of their workforce and customer base through surveys, feedback, and data analysis. They can also stay updated on cultural trends and best practices by attending workshops, conferences, and partnering with diversity and inclusion experts. Additionally, companies can incorporate new technologies and innovative training methods to keep their programs engaging and relevant. By prioritizing ongoing evaluation, adaptation, and learning, companies can maintain the effectiveness of their cultural training programs in enhancing cross-cultural communication and improving customer experience interactions.
